Victory for the Los Angeles Lakers against the Los Angeles Clippers places the purple and gold in second place in the Western Conference. Luka Doncic was outstanding, especially with his three-point shots.
The Slovenian finished the game with 29 points, hitting 5 out of 12 three-pointers, along with 6 rebounds, 9 assists, and 2 steals. Off the bench, Dalton Knecht contributed 19 points, sinking five of the eight attempted triples. LeBron James scored 17 points with 9 assists, while Dorian Finney-Smith’s remarkable defensive performance helped the Lakers secure the victory in the LA derby.
Despite Kawhi Leonard’s stellar performance for the Clippers, scoring 33 points and grabbing 10 rebounds, it was not enough. Kris Dunn added 15 points, and James Harden finished with 13 points and 8 assists. Bogdan Bogdanovic struggled with his shooting, ending with 12 points, the same as Ivica Zubac.
With this win, the Lakers, on a 6-game winning streak, now hold the best record in the West with 38 wins and 21 losses, surpassing the Denver Nuggets and Memphis Grizzlies to secure the second spot behind OKC. The Clippers currently sit in sixth place, under pressure from the Warriors and Wolves.
